TensorFlow MRI provides rapid reconstructions, which we have leveraged to provide low-latency online DL reconstruction. We believe that TensorFlow MRI has significant potential to improve CMR research by simplifying image reconstruction and post-processing of cardiac MRI data, both in children and adults.
